Awesome Autism Tools launched in 2025 and has put out 65 episodes, alongside 1 trailer or bonus episode in the time since. That works out to roughly 15 hours of audio in total. Releases follow a weekly cadence.

Episodes typically run ten to twenty minutes — most land between 9 min and 17 min — though episode length varies meaningfully from one episode to the next. None of the episodes are flagged explicit by the publisher. It is catalogued as a EN-language Kids & Family show.

The show is actively publishing — the most recent episode landed 2 weeks ago, with 23 episodes already out so far this year. Published by Sheridan Ripley.

S1 Ep 55#55 Madison (a nonspeaker) Thoughts About the Hill and More

In this special episode, I interview Madison, a nonspeaking communicator who shares her thoughts by spelling on a letter board with the support of her communication partner.At times, Madison also says some of the words she spells. You may hear her communication partner say the words that Madison has spelled, and I’ve chosen to leave the interview unedited so you can experience her communication as it happened.I’ll also share a video version on YouTube for those who want to see the spelling process in action, along with a transcript so you can easily see/hear Madison’s responses to my questions… you can access both at this link:https://awesomeautismtools.com/madison-thoughts-about-the-hill/Madison says spelling is rewarding because it lets her express her thoughts and feelings. We discuss “the Hill,” which Madison says she knew before the Telepathy Tapes. S1 Ep 52#52 Healing Trauma Through Energy Work

Today I talk about trauma and how it can affect both parents and children,and why birth trauma led me into energy work after my oldest son's anger noticeably decreased following a demonstration that cleared energy around our traumatic pregnancy and emergency C-section/NICU experience.I explain my personal distinction between “big T” and “little T” trauma, emphasizing that some trauma isn’t recognized as such until later.I describe how trauma often shows up as an incomplete freeze (or fight/flight) cycle and use a “hula hoop” image to illustrate how triggers can reactivate stuck trauma energy,then share how I energetically complete the cycle, clear triggers, and gently shift beliefs.Using examples (a child bitten by a puppy and my youngest Bryson’s beach/boat trauma), I explain that this work clears energy without retelling or reliving the event.See a sample session here https://awesomeautismtools.com/why-try-energy-work/Mentioned in this episode:If you are curious about energy work learn more here. https://awesomeautismtools.com/why-try-energy-work/ If you have more questions, I would love to chat with you.
